1. The LOCKSS (Lots of Copies Keep Stuff Safe) System

This journal utilizes the LOCKSS Program to ensure a distributed and permanent archive.

  • Decentralized Preservation: The LOCKSS system, developed by the Stanford University Libraries, is an open-source software that allows participating libraries to collect, store, and preserve authoritative copies of the journal content.

  • Integrity Verification: The system continuously and automatically verifies the integrity of the archived content across multiple library caches. If any content is found to be corrupted or lost in one cache, the system detects this and restores it from other reliable caches within the network.

  • Perpetual Access: This distributed approach guarantees that the journal’s content remains accessible to its users even if the journal or its publishing platform were to cease operations.

2. The CLOCKSS (Controlled Lots of Copies Keep Stuff Safe) Archive

Hastagina: Jurnal Kriya dan Industri Kreatif is a participant in the CLOCKSS initiative, which serves as a secure, long-term dark archive.

  • Secure Dark Archive: CLOCKSS operates as a non-profit collaboration between major research libraries and publishers. It preserves the journal content on a geographically distributed network of secure servers in 12 major research institutions around the world.

  • Trigger Event Protection: The content remains "dark" (inaccessible) until a "Trigger Event" is declared. A Trigger Event occurs when the journal content is no longer available from the publisher (e.g., due to economic failure, catastrophic data loss, or cessation of publication).

  • Open Access Guarantee: Should a Trigger Event occur, the CLOCKSS Board will vote to activate the content. Once activated, the journal’s entire archive will be immediately made available to the public under a Creative Commons license (CC BY 4.0), ensuring perpetual Open Access to the scholarly record.
